Abstract

一种抽油机皮带安装校准仪,包括:螺母、大压帽、压板、激光发生器、联动开关、主体、补偿弹簧、复位弹簧、弹簧卡片、中间套、沉头螺钉、橡胶规板。其主体上部为圆柱形,内设两个互相连通的圆柱形大、小腔室和下部倒“U”形支架,小腔室内装有补偿弹簧和激光发生器,大腔室底部是螺纹连接的中间套,上部装有复位弹簧,中心是带有斜坡、下端设有“V”型槽的联动开关,压板套住联动开关、压住激光发生器,设有中心孔的大压帽与主体螺纹连接,螺母在大压帽外将联动开关锁定;主体下部支架两边对称弹簧卡片上各固定一个橡胶规板,沉头螺钉将弹簧卡片固定在支架的底部。本发明结构简单,操作方便,降本增效,延长皮带使用寿命,减轻工人的劳动强度。

Description

抽油机皮带安装校准仪
技术领域
本发明涉及油田抽油机皮带安装校准器具,具体而言是一种抽油机皮带安装校准仪。 
背景技术
抽油机传动皮带安装时如果电动机轴、主动轮与减速器输出轴、从动轮不平行或 主动轮、从动轮皮带槽不冲齐,都会使皮带与皮带轮产生夹角,当传动皮带与轮槽夹角大于 20 分时就会造成皮带过早磨损,增加能耗。现场通常过电动机轴、主动轮边缘与减速器输 出轴、从动轮边缘四点拉一直线即为“四点一线”,则合格。因此,在皮带安装时进行校准是 必需的。目前除了经验判断外,已有的关于传动皮带校准工具有四种。其中拉线的方法, 操作繁琐,当电机皮带轮安装时端面损伤,就会限制该方法的使用。“四点一线”校尺,专利 号 :ZL201120123013.1 需要多个型号才能满足不同直径皮带轮的需要,应用不方便。游梁 式抽油机皮带校正测量仪,专利号 :ZL200820023592.9 和抽油机电机皮带矫正器,专利号 :存在体积大,现场适用性差的问题。 
发明内容
本发明的目的就是针对上述存在的不足之处,设计一种抽油机皮带安装校准仪。本发明包括:螺母、大压帽、压板、激光发生器、联动开关、主体、补偿弹簧、复位 弹簧、弹簧卡片、中间套、沉头螺钉、橡胶规板。其抽油机皮带安装校准仪的主体上部为圆柱 形,内设两个互相连通的圆柱形大、小腔室和下部倒 “U”形支架组成,小腔室内装有补偿弹 簧和激光发生器,大腔室底部是螺 纹连接的中间套,上部装有复位弹簧,中心是带有斜坡、下端设有“V”型槽的联动开 关 , 压板套住联动开关、压住激光发生器,设有中心孔的大压帽与主体螺纹连接,螺母在大 压帽外将联动开关锁定。主体的下部支架两边对称设有弹簧卡片,弹簧卡片上各固定一个 橡胶规板,沉头螺钉将弹簧卡片固定在支架的底部。
上述抽油机皮带安装校准仪中的压板为圆板状,内设两个通孔。 
上述抽油机皮带安装校准仪中的橡胶规板为一段联带,与皮带轮槽的规格相同。 
本发明的有益效果是:结构简单,操作方便,使主动轮、从动轮四点一线,节约电 能,延长皮带使用寿命,降低原油生产成本,减轻工人的劳动强度。

具体实施方式
为进一步公开本发明的技术方案,下面结合附图通过实施做进一步说明 : 
抽油机皮带安装校准仪,由螺母 1、大压帽 2、压板 3、激光发生器 4、联动开关 5、主体 6、 补偿弹簧 7、复位弹簧 8、弹簧卡片 9、中间套 10、沉头螺钉 11、橡胶规板 12 组成。其抽油机 皮带安装校准仪的主体 6 上部为圆柱形,内设两个互相连通的圆柱形大、小腔室和下部倒 “U”形支架组成,小腔室内装有 补偿弹簧 7 和激光发生器 4,大腔室底部是螺纹连接的中间套 10,上部装有复 位弹簧 8,中心是带有斜坡 501、下端设有“V”型槽的联动开关 5, 压板 3 套住联动开关 5、压住激光发生器 4,设有中心孔的大压帽 2 与主体 6 螺纹连接,螺母 1 在大压帽 2 外将联 动开关 5 锁定 ;主体 6 的下部支架两边对称设有弹簧卡片 9,弹簧卡片 9 上各固定一个橡胶 规板 12,沉头螺钉 11 将弹簧卡片 9 固定在支架的底部。 
操作方法 
首先,手握主体 6,使联动开关 5 下部“V”型槽与电动机主动轮18的轮缘配合。其次, 下压抽油机皮带安装校准仪 16 使橡胶规板 12 与皮带轮槽啮合,皮带安装校准仪 16 下移过 程中激光发生器 4 的按钮开关 401 受到联动开关 5 的斜坡 501 的挤压,实现激光发射。安 装皮带 15 前激光束照射在从动轮 14 上,能指示出电动机左右调整的距离 ;皮带 15 安装后 激光束照射在从动轮 14 上,能指示出电动机前后移动的角度。
